A right Royal turnout
6/ 1/2003
PRINCE Charles was greeted by one of the biggest ever crowds of well wishers in almost 30 years as he arrived in Ashton.
Almost 3,000 fans linined the market to watch his arrival at the town hall on Thursday (November 14, 2002).
And the Prince rewarded the enthusiastic crowds, many of whom had spent three hours waiting in rain and blustery weather for a glimpse of the royal, with an impromptu walkabout.
